V2Ray比SS慢的原因分析与解决方案

引言

在现代网络中,许多人使用代理工具如V2Ray和Shadowsocks(SS)来提升网络安全和访问被屏蔽的网站。然而,用户常常会发现V2Ray的速度相较于Shadowsocks显得较慢,这引发了广泛的讨论和研究。本文将详细分析V2Ray比SS慢的原因,并提供相关的解决方案。

V2Ray与Shadowsocks的基本概念

V2Ray的定义

V2Ray 是一款功能强大的网络代理工具,支持多种传输协议和混淆方式,使其在应对网络审查和限制方面表现出色。

Shadowsocks的定义

Shadowsocks 是一种基于SOCKS5的代理,通过简单的协议和高效的加密方式,广泛应用于翻墙和网络加速。

V2Ray比SS慢的主要原因

1. 协议的复杂性

V2Ray支持的传输协议和功能比Shadowsocks复杂,因此,处理过程中可能会增加延迟。

  • 例如,V2Ray的VMess协议在数据包的加密和验证上消耗了更多资源。
  • Shadowsocks的SOCKS5协议在设计上更加轻量化,更加简单。

2. 服务器配置

V2Ray的服务器配置相对复杂,可能导致用户在配置过程中出现错误,从而影响到代理的速度。

  • 服务器负载过高会直接影响连接速度。
  • V2Ray服务器需要定期优化,以保持高效的运行。

3. 网络环境

网络环境的稳定性对任何代理工具的表现都有直接影响,尤其是V2Ray。

  • 不同地区的网络条件、ISP的限制等都可能造成V2Ray的速度慢于Shadowsocks。
  • V2Ray在受到网络封锁时可能表现得更加脆弱。

4. 加密算法

V2Ray提供多种加密算法供用户选择,而加密强度越高,相对的速度就会越慢。

  • 在使用V2Ray的过程中,用户选择了较强的加密算法,可能会导致速度下降。
  • Shadowsocks相较之下,通常使用较轻的加密方式。

V2Ray速度慢的解决方案

1. 优化配置

  • 确保V2Ray配置文件的设置正确,避免不必要的复杂配置。
  • 使用推荐的配置模板,减少错误。

2. 选择合适的加密方式

  • 根据实际需求选择加密方式,不必一味追求最高的安全性。
  • 例如,将加密算法改为AES-128-GCM,可能会有效提升速度。

3. 测试不同的服务器

  • 尝试连接不同的V2Ray服务器,以找到速度最快的连接。
  • 进行网络测速,以判断哪种服务器在特定网络环境下表现最佳。

4. 定期更新软件

  • 保持V2Ray及其相关组件的更新,以获得性能优化和速度提升。

V2Ray与Shadowsocks速度比较

| 代理工具 | 速度 | 稳定性 | 安全性 | 复杂性 | |—————-|——–|——–|——-|——–| | V2Ray | 较慢 | 较高 | 较强 | 较高 | | Shadowsocks | 较快 | 较高 | 中等 | 较低 |

常见问题解答(FAQ)

V2Ray真的比Shadowsocks慢吗?

V2Ray的速度在某些情况下确实会慢于Shadowsocks,尤其是在高性能的服务器和良好的网络环境中,但其更复杂的加密和传输方式能够提供更强的隐私保护。

如何测试V2Ray和Shadowsocks的速度?

可以通过使用网络测速工具(如Speedtest)来测试这两种代理的速度。在测试时,请确保在相同的网络环境下进行,以保证结果的准确性。

使用V2Ray会影响我的网络安全吗?

实际上,V2Ray的设计着重于网络安全和隐私保护,因此在合理配置的情况下,它不会降低你的网络安全性,反而能够提供更为高级的保护。

V2Ray的优缺点是什么?

  • 优点:支持多种协议,能够应对复杂的网络环境。
  • 缺点:配置复杂,速度在某些情况下不如Shadowsocks。

总结

尽管V2Ray在某些情况下的速度较慢,但其强大的功能和安全性是不可忽视的。通过合理的配置和优化,用户可以在最大程度上提升V2Ray的性能。选择使用哪种代理工具,应根据个人的需求与使用场景进行合理的权衡。

正文完
 0